Client Overview
This technical SEO case study examines how a Cambodian online-ticketing platform addressed serious stability, performance and search-visibility problems. Frequent outages, slow page loads and security concerns affected operations and customer experience. CamboTicket partnered with Haystack Solutions to rebuild critical platform components and establish a stronger technical SEO foundation.
Problem Statement
The existing platform experienced recurring crashes, slow performance and infrastructure limitations that restricted growth and partner integration. Search visibility was also affected by conflicting URLs, broken links, missing canonical tags and inefficient front-end assets.
Objective
The objective was to stabilize the platform, improve scalability and security, reduce page-loading times and correct the technical SEO issues affecting crawling, indexation and user experience.

Solution
A Scalable Platform Rebuild with Technical SEO Improvements
Haystack Solutions developed a structured rebuild plan covering platform architecture, performance, security and partner integration. The backend was modernized using Node.js, Kubernetes, MongoDB and Redis to create a more reliable and scalable foundation. The team also developed mini applications for key partners and managed delivery through agile sprints and regular steering-committee reviews.
Alongside the rebuild, Haystack conducted a technical SEO audit and implemented priority fixes. These included enabling text compression, reducing unused JavaScript, minifying CSS, repairing broken links and resolving conflicting URLs with appropriate canonical tags.
Accessibility and mobile-usability improvements were also introduced, including stronger text contrast, zoom support and more usable interactive elements. Together, these changes improved the platform’s technical foundation for users and search engines.
